Permits & access
Permit required — see local rules.
  • Catalan fishing licence required
  • Vall de Cardós ZPC and named beat rules apply, with method/season variation between high-mountain and low-mountain classes
  • Confirm the current Generalitat Plan de Pesca and ZPC permit conditions before travel.

About this water

A classic Catalan Pyrenean trout river flowing south from the Aigüestortes-Pica d'Estats massif through the Vall de Cardós to join the Noguera Pallaresa near Llavorsí. Cold, clear freestone water of limestone-mountain character, holding wild native browns. The valley supports several controlled trout zones (ZPC) with technical pocket water and small-fly fishing. Snowmelt-dominated through May; summer can be excellent in the cool upper reaches. A good intermediate-to-advanced wild-trout destination.
